Responsibility of Seller and Company. The general responsibilities of Seller and Company for the design, procurement, installation, programming/testing, and maintenance/ownership of equipment at the Facility and the CompanyOwned Interconnection Facilities is specified in Matrix G‑1 (Substation Responsibilities) and Matrix G‑2 (Telecom Responsibilities). [DRAFTING NOTE: MATRIXES WILL BE UPDATED FOLLOWING COMPLETION OF IRS.] [DRAFTING NOTE: THE TYPICAL TIMEFRAMES ON O‘AHU FOR COMPANY TO ENGINEER, PROCURE AND CONSTRUCT THE COMPANY-OWNED INTERCONNECTION FACILITIES, FOLLOWING THE COMPLETION OF: 1) THE IRS; 2) SELLER'S SINGLE LINE DIAGRAM; AND 3) COMPANY'S SINGLE LINE DIAGRAM ARE AS FOLLOWS: (i) 36 MONTHS FOR 138 kV FACILITIES. (ii) 30 MONTHS FOR 46 kV FACILITIES WITH MINOR INFRASTRUCTURE IMPROVEMENTS.] [DRAFTING NOTE: TRANSMISSION SYSTEMS AND TIME ESTIMATES WILL VARY FOR OTHER ISLANDS.] 2.   • Responsibility of PFPC (a) PFPC shall be under no duty to take any action hereunder on behalf of the Fund except as specifically set forth herein or as may be specifically agreed to by PFPC and the Fund in a written amendment hereto. PFPC shall be obligated to exercise commercially reasonable care and diligence in the performance of its duties hereunder and to act in good faith in performing services provided for under this Agreement. PFPC shall be liable only for any damages arising out of PFPC's failure to perform its duties under this Agreement to the extent such damages arise out of PFPC's willful misfeasance, bad faith, negligence or reckless disregard of such duties.

  • Responsibility of the Custodian In performing its duties and obligations hereunder, the Custodian shall use reasonable care under the facts and circumstances prevailing in the market where performance is effected. Subject to the specific provisions of this Section, the Custodian shall be liable for any direct damage incurred by the Fund in consequence of the Custodian's negligence, bad faith or willful misconduct. In no event shall the Custodian be liable hereunder for any special, indirect, punitive or consequential damages arising out of, pursuant to or in connection with this Agreement even if the Custodian has been advised of the possibility of such damages. It is agreed that the Custodian shall have no duty to assess the risks inherent in the Fund's Investments or to provide investment advice with respect to such Investments and that the Fund as principal shall bear any risks attendant to particular Investments such as failure of counterparty or issuer.

  • Responsibility for Damage Resident is solely responsible for any damage, defacement or loss within the assigned bedroom space. All assigned residents of an apartment are jointly and severally responsible for any damage, defacement or loss to common areas, other parts of the facility, fixtures or appliances, except for the portion of damages over $100,000 where it is finally established that Resident or one or more other residents of the apartment were solely at fault for the entire loss, in which case such person(s) will be solely responsible. Resident is fully responsible for the conduct of Resident’s guests, visitors, licensees and invitees (“Guests”), including without limitation harm to individuals or damage or defacement of any part of the Property or its fixtures or property of third parties (including other residents) by such Guests.
